The Boston Scientific DYNAMIC Advanced Steerable Electrophysiology Diagnostic Mapping Catheter (REF M0046DYNXT004) is a steerable multi-electrode diagnostic catheter designed to support intracardiac electrogram recording, stimulation and chamber mapping during electrophysiology (EP) procedures. The device is intended for use by trained electrophysiologists in hospital EP labs as part of a complete diagnostic workflow.

Clinical Applications
Diagnostic electrophysiology studies of supraventricular and ventricular arrhythmias.
Intracardiac electrogram acquisition from the right atrium, right ventricle, His bundle region and coronary sinus, per operator technique.
Programmed electrical stimulation and pacing protocols during EP evaluation.
Mapping support during ablation procedures performed with separate therapeutic devices.
Use as part of standard EP lab diagnostic protocols by trained clinicians.
